Vai al contenuto
PLC Forum


Chiarimento Gestione ACCU1


Operational Amplifier

Messaggi consigliati

Operational Amplifier

Ho seguito ed analizzato la seguente discussione:

Ma non riesco a focalizzare cosa accade con la seguente sintassi prelevata dall'intervento di BATTA:

      L     #WordAlmOld                 //Carica stato allarmi precedente scansione
      INVI                              //Inverte stato allarmi precedente scansione
      L     #WordAlmAct                 //Carica stato attuale allarmi
      T     #WordAlmOld                 //Memorizza stato allarmi per prossimo controllo
      UW                                //Se il risultato di AND WORD è <> 0,
      L     0                           //significa che è entrato almeno un nuovo allarme
      <>I   
      =     #NewAlm

Vediamo:

  L      #WordAlmOld            //Carica il valore della word definita con gli allarmi precedenti in ACCU1

  INVI                                   //Effettua il complemento della Word in ACCU1

  L      #WordAlmAct            //Carica il valore della word definita con gli allarmi in ACCU1 (ma quì ACCU1 non si sovrascrive?)  

  T     #WordAlmOld            //Trasferisce il valore di #WordAlmAct in  #WordAlmOld

  UW                                   //Quì l' AND a parola come effettua l'operazione......?

 

Link al commento
Condividi su altri siti


L      #WordAlmOld            //Carica il valore della word definita con gli allarmi precedenti in ACCU1

  INVI                                   //Effettua il complemento della Word in ACCU1

  L      #WordAlmAct            //Il valore di ACCU1 viene spostato in ACCU2 Carica il valore della word definita con gli allarmi in ACCU1 

  T     #WordAlmOld            //Trasferisce il valore di ACCU1 in  #WordAlmOld

  UW                                   //Quì effettua l' AND a parola tra ACCU1 e ACCU2.

Link al commento
Condividi su altri siti

  • 1 month later...
  • 2 weeks later...

Certo, ci sono le stesse istruzioni anche in KOP, però devi appoggiare i risultati a delle variabili perché in KOP non puoi sfruttare l'ACCU1 e ACCU2, è il vantaggio dell'usare l'AWL per gestire i dati.

Link al commento
Condividi su altri siti

Crea un account o accedi per commentare

Devi essere un utente per poter lasciare un commento

Crea un account

Registrati per un nuovo account nella nostra comunità. è facile!

Registra un nuovo account

Accedi

Hai già un account? Accedi qui.

Accedi ora
×
×
  • Crea nuovo/a...